Esse índice demonstrou ser uma importante ferramenta para fornecer subsídios à formulação de políticas públicas e servir de apoio à tomada de decisão por atores públicos e privados. / Environmental index and indicators are important mechanisms for report summarized information about the state of Watershed. The choice of the Watershed as a territorial management unit in this study was based on Law 9,433/97, while the use of index and indicators is because its proven efficiency in management processes. Therefore, was prepared an Environmental Sustainability Index of Watershed (ISABH) that integrated social, economic and environmental information to analyze the sustainability of these territorial management units and serve as a comparison tool between the Watershed. Furthermore, we evaluated the spatial correlation between the Micro-Watersheds to identify patterns or groups that can facilitate public management of these units. Within the adopted dimensions, indicators and index were selected considering the territorial bases defined by the limits of the municipal census tracts as well as the outline of the Micro-Watersheds. In this case, the index favored the variables that could generate a spatial distribution of surface data along the Watershed. To study the ISABH was choose the Una River Watershed, which is located in the State of São Paulo, approximately 75km from the capital of São Paulo, in the city of Ibiúna. From the results, was found that the lowest values of ISABH occur on south of the watershed and are inserted in the rural city of Ibiúna/SP under the influence of agricultural activities and poor sanitation conditions. Still, these areas have high rates of illiteracy and income per capita lower of the residents. Furthermore, only 19.4% of the study area shows of ISABH values equal or above 0.60, indicating a reasonable quality, far from desirable, i.e, greater than 0.9. Regarding water quality, was verified a low concentration of dissolved oxygen in the water bodies, i.e, below those permitted by law, especially in areas where the presence of agricultural activities are intense. About the loss of nutrients (fertility), it can be checked that there is a phosphorus deficiency in the watershed soil due to loss of this nutrient by water erosion, resulting in a high cost for their replacement in the study area. This index proved to be an important tool to provide input to the formulation of public policies and provide support to decision-making by public and private actors.

Hluková mapa v GIS / Noise map in GIS

Keršner, Oldřich January 2009 (has links)
The aim of this Master’s Thesis is noise map creation and processing of measured data using ArcView 9.2 and its extensions. One - year Student Edition of ArcView 9.2 and its extensions have been provided by ARCDATA PRAHA, s.r.o. Noise maps are created from measured data in the neighborhood of the faculty building and the Moravian Square in Brno. Measurement of geographic position of measuring points is realized by GPS. For creation of noise maps, analysis and processing of measured data ArcGIS extensions - Spatial Analyst and Geostatistical Analyst were used. The last part of this Master’s Thesis is specialized on creation of 3D landscape model using ArcGIS 3D Analyst extension.

Mapování elektromagnetických polí v GIS / Mapping of electromagnetic fields in GIS

Kačmařík, Ivo January 2010 (has links)
The aim of this Master’s Thesis was mapping of electromagnetic fields and processing of measured data using ArcView 9.2 and its extensions. Software ArcView 9.2 with extensions was provided by university to create this Master’s Thesis. Maps of electromagnetic fields are created from measured data in the neighborhood of the faculty building. Measurement of geographic position of measuring points is realized by GPS. For creation of maps and further analysis in ArcView, ArcGIS extensions - Spatial Analyst, Geostatistical Analyst and 3D Analyst were used.

Using GIS and LiDAR DTMs to Characterize Terrain Features associated with Gopher Tortoise (Gopherus Polyphemus) Burrows

Mosley, Robert Luke 14 August 2015 (has links)
Limited knowledge exists of the terrain variables that have an influence on gopher tortoise (Gopherus polyphemus) burrow locations. Previous studies suggest that terrain features may play a role in preference of burrow location. LiDAR- (Light Detection and Ranging) derived terrain features can be evaluated through GIS (Geographic Information System) analysis at a fine spatial scale. LiDAR data acquired at 0.5 meter post spacing over three locations on Camp Shelby Joint Forces Training Center, MS were used to develop DTMs (Digital Terrain Models) for use in burrow site characterization. Terrain variables (e.g. elevation, slope, aspect) were developed from the LiDAR DTM in ArcGIS. Burrows and randomly allocated non-burrow points were used in logistic regression analysis to model the relationship between burrow occurrence and terrain features. Four models correctly classified more than 83% of the burrow locations. The R2 were 34.83%, 49.31%, 28.09%, and 31.51%.

Rastrová analýza pro GIS nástroj ArcGIS / A Set of Raster Analysis Tools for ArcGIS

Hupšil, Radim January 2008 (has links)
This project is about studying geographic information system ArcGIS. It focuses on possibilities of extending ArcGIS by custom extensions and method of their programming. Furthermore some basic tools of raster analysis are ilustrated. This project's main objective is to design and implement custom implementation of ArcGIS extension, which provides a set of tools for raster analysis. Design is inspired by an existing extension - Spatial Analyst developed by ESRI.
